Boonville, NY vs Varna, NY
The cost of living difference between Boonville, NY and Varna, NY is dramatic. Boonville is 42.5% cheaper than Varna,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Boonville has a cost index of 64 while Varna sits at 112,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
Renters will find that Boonville has a median rent of $563/month while Varna comes in at $1,708/month, a 67% difference.
Median household income in Boonville is $42,500 compared to $68,583 in Varna (-38%). The higher salaries in Varna part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ap. Looking at affordability, residents of Boonville spend roughly 15.9% of their income on rent, less than the 29.9% in Varna.
